Since thick noodles take up the soup slowly, they’ve much less flavor of the soup on noodles. On the other hand, skinny noodles take in the soup shortly; due to this fact, they’ve extra taste of the soup on the noodles. Accordingly, thick noodles are really helpful with rich, strong flavored soup while skinny noodles are recommended with delicate flavored soup. Most ramen outlets will function quick menus with only some variations on their specialty bowls and a few toppings priced individually. Sides often embody gyoza or fried rice, however in some cases, aspect dishes will not be available in any respect. To streamline the ordering process, many ramen eating places do not have servers. In their place is a merchandising machine that has buttons comparable to the different menu gadgets. Simply insert cash, choose your ramen, toppings, sides and drinks to dispense tickets. Pass the tickets to the chef and wait a couple of minutes as your order is ready.

Before “ramen” in its full type grew to become Japan’s iconic meals, the Chinese-style noodles itself had been launched again within the Muromachi interval. The noodles’ distinctive colour and texture is from including a baking soda solution, called lye water or kansui, into wheat flour.
